BROCKTON, Mass. — Two people are dead and another was injured after a car crashed into a tree in Brockton late Wednesday night, according to officials.
Brockton police responded to North Cary Street around 11:40 p.m. for the reported crash, the Norfolk County District Attorney’s office said.
Responding officers found a Honda Civic had crashed into a tree around five years off the roadway.
The driver, Fernando Da Silveira Jr., 20, of Brockton was pronounced dead at the scene.
Da Silveira’s passenger in the front seat, 37-year-old Christopher Ribeiro of Brockton, was rushed to a nearby hospital where he was pronounced deceased.
The passenger in the backseat was also taken to a nearby hospital for medical treatment.
Massachusetts State Police and Brockton police are investigating the crash.
